Types of Exercise Bikes
When searching for a stationary bicycle, it's necessary to understand the various types available. Each type provides unique functions that deal with numerous exercise choices. Below is a breakdown of the main classifications:
Type of BikeDescriptionPerfect ForUpright BikeLooks like a traditional bicycle; user sits upright.Those who choose a cycling feel.Recumbent BikeFeatures a bigger seat and backrest; user leans back.People with back problems or those looking for comfort.Spin bike home exerciseCreated for high-intensity interval training; provides a flywheel for a smooth trip.Bicyclists and fitness enthusiasts going for intense workouts.Air BikeResistance increases with pedaling strength; features handlebars for upper body exercise.Users wanting full-body exercises and differed intensity.Hybrid BikeIntegrates elements of upright and recumbent bikes.Users desiring flexibility in seating and riding position.Secret Features to Consider
When trying to find a stationary bicycle, a number of functions can improve your exercise experience. Below is a list of important functions to think about:
Resistance Levels: Bikes can utilize magnetic, friction, or air resistance. Magnetic resistance is typically quieter and requires less maintenance.
Show Console: A good screen ought to show necessary exercise metrics such as time, distance, speed, calories burned, and heart rate.
Adjustability: Consider bikes that permit you to adjust the seat height and handlebar position to ensure proper ergonomics.
Weight Capacity: Ensure the bike can support your weight; most bikes have weight limits ranging from 250 to 400 pounds.
Mobility: Some bikes come with wheels for easy movement, which can be valuable if space is restricted.
Rate: Exercise bikes can range from affordable models to high-end choices. Identify your spending plan in advance to narrow your choices.
Guarantee: A solid service warranty can provide assurance regarding your investment, particularly for bikes with intricate electronics.
Evaluating Your Space
Before purchasing, it's crucial to examine your offered area. Measure the area where you plan to position the bike, representing area for movement. Here's a simple table to assist envision the area you will need for various types of bikes:
Type of BikeMinimum Space Required (L x W)Recommended Space (L x W)Upright Bike4' x 2'6' x 4'Recumbent Bike4' x 2.5'6' x 5'Spin Bike4' x 2'6' x 4'Air Bike4.5' x 2'6' x 4'Hybrid Bike4' x 2.5'6' x 4.5'Budgeting for Your Exercise Bike

How much should I invest in an exercise bike?
The amount you spend depends upon your budget and preferences. Entry-level bikes begin around ₤ 200, while high-end models can go up to ₤ 2,500 or more.
2. Do I require a bike with digital features?
Digital features can improve your exercise experience, providing tracking and exercise programs. However, if your focus is simply on pedaling, a basic bike can suffice.
3. Are exercise bikes suitable for weight loss?
Yes, stationary bicycle can be a reliable tool for weight reduction when integrated with a well balanced diet. Routine cycling helps burn calories and build cardiovascular endurance.
4. How often should I utilize my best stationary bikes for exercise bicycle?
For basic physical fitness, cycling 3 to 5 times per week for 30-60 minutes is recommended. Adjust based upon your physical fitness level and objectives.
5. What are the advantages of utilizing a stationary bicycle?
Using a stationary bicycle for exercise at home can enhance cardiovascular health, develop lower body strength, boost state of mind, and supply a low-impact exercise alternative, making it suitable for numerous fitness levels.
